re Gary Monk .. big splash in the paper on Saturday .. he is suspected/has been accused of colluding with his agent to rig prices for players .. it's reported that Middlesbrough, another of his recent clubs are considering legal action against him for passing confidential information to an agent in order to inflate transfer fees .. similar accusations are made by the previous owner of Leeds and the current owner of Birmingham. Not good. I am sure there are many other managers/agents who have been and are still are 'at it'0
